I would like to bring to your attention a couple of Veterans events you may be interested in. The Port Stephens Vets week of golf (WOG) is being held in October this year. If you have never been to a vets WOG this would be a great event to get you started. Played at four courses in Port Stephens, it is a very friendly, enjoyable and cheap way to have a great week of golf and make new friends. The second event is the NSWVGA Veterans matchplay championships, held at four Newcastle courses in November. This is a graded event and no one is knocked out, you get games all four days. It is very well run and has some great prizes. Details of these and other vets events can be found on the HVGC website.
